Community Participation in Mount Evelyn

How people contribute — volunteering, unpaid care and domestic work, and defence service.

About 32.7% of people in Mount Evelyn provide unpaid childcare, a figure well above the national average. This highlights a community where family responsibilities and caregiving are very common. While many residents contribute to the area through care and unpaid work, volunteering rates have dipped in recent years.

Participation

Volunteering for organisations and groups.

Volunteering is more common here than in most similar areas, with 16.2% of residents helping out. This is a little above the Victorian figure of 13.3%, though it has fallen from 20.6% back in 2011.

Unpaid care & work

Caring for others and unpaid domestic work.

Unpaid work is very high in this area, with 25.9% of people doing 15 or more hours of housework weekly. Alongside the high rate of childcare, 16.1% of residents provide general unpaid care, which is well above the national figure and has risen since 2011.

Defence service

People who served in the Australian Defence Force.

Defence service is less common here than in most areas, with 2.1% of the population having served. This is about the same as the Victorian and Australian figures.
